Memphis sees the highest number of monthly home sales this year, but is still 25% behind 2022

2023’s Memphis real estate trends continued in June with fewer homes sold and a decrease in median home sale prices, according to data from the Memphis Area Association of Realtors.

Here are four things to know from the association’s June report on the housing market in the area.

How many Memphis-area homes were sold in June?

According to the MAAR report, there were 1,762 homes sold in June this year. That is down 12.6% compared to 2,016 homes sold in June 2022.

June had the highest number of monthly sales for the current year. March (1,367) had the second-highest number

Bear of the Day: Sphere Entertainment (SPHR)

Sphere Entertainment (SPHR) currently lands a Zacks Rank #5 (Strong Sell) as the company has moved further away from profitability at the moment.

The road ahead may be bumpy upound Sphere’s spinoff from Madison Square Garden Entertainment (MSGE) on April 20. Sphere’s first independent venue is currently under construction in Las Vegas and will weigh on its bottom line with the company planning to open a second venue in London as well.

Furthermore, Sphere’s two regional television networks, MSG Network and MSG Sportsnet will naturally face increasing competition from a plethora of streaming services.

Carol Burnett sells her Los Angeles home for $3.7M

Carol Burnett attends the CBS’ “The Carol Burnett Show 50th Anniversary Special” at CBS Television City on October 4, 2017 in Los Angeles, California. (Photo by Tommaso Boddi/WireImage) (Getty Images)

Carol Burnett’s Los Angeles home has sold for $3.7 million.

The home was remodeled in 2011 and was originally listed for $4.2 million in October. The three-bedroom unit in the Wilshire condominium building in Westwood was the actress’ longtime home.

The condo is about 2,800-square-foot, with private elevator access.
